Choosing between a moc toe and a round-toe boot is a decision rooted in both function and style. Moc toe boots, defined by their visible U-shaped stitching across the top, are the definitive choice for casual, workwear, and outdoor contexts. In contrast, the clean, unadorned profile of a round-toe boot offers greater versatility, making it better suited for smart casual and more formal occasions.
The core distinction is one of purpose and profile. Moc toe boots prioritize a roomier fit and a rugged, work-inspired aesthetic, while round-toe boots deliver a sleeker, more adaptable silhouette that can easily be dressed up or down.
Deconstructing the Designs: More Than Just a Seam
To understand when to wear each boot, you must first understand how they are made and the visual language they speak. The core difference lies in the construction of the toe box.
The Moc Toe: Heritage and Construction
The "moc toe" gets its name from its resemblance to the moccasins traditionally worn by North American Indigenous peoples. It is defined by a U-shaped seam stitched across the top of the boot.
This piece of construction is not merely decorative. It joins separate pieces of leather, which creates a boxier, more accommodating shape with more vertical space for your toes.
This design inherently signals a rugged, utilitarian heritage, making it a staple of classic work boots.
The Round Toe: Simplicity and Versatility
The round-toe boot, often called a plain-toe, features a smooth, continuous piece of leather over the front of the foot. There are no additional seams on the toe box itself.
This minimalist design creates a clean, sleek, and uninterrupted silhouette. It is a foundational style found on everything from rugged service boots to polished dress boots.
Its simplicity is its greatest strength, allowing the boot's other features—like the leather quality, sole type, and overall shape—to determine its level of formality.
Functional Differences: How They Feel and Wear
Beyond aesthetics, the construction of each boot style directly impacts comfort and performance in different environments.
Comfort and Toe Room
The moc toe's construction typically results in a wider, deeper toe box. This provides more room for your toes to splay out naturally.
Many find this extra space more comfortable for long days on their feet, making it a preferred choice for tradespeople and those with wider feet.
Durability and Weather Resistance
The additional seams on a moc toe boot introduce potential failure points. While modern construction is exceptionally durable, the stitching can wear down over time with heavy use.
From a weatherproofing perspective, a round-toe design is superior. With fewer seams at the front, there are fewer places for water to potentially seep in.
Understanding the Trade-offs
Neither style is universally better; they simply serve different roles. Understanding their limitations is key to making the right choice.
The Moc Toe's Casual Lock-in
The moc toe's biggest strength—its distinct, workwear-associated look—is also its primary limitation.
Its rugged appearance makes it very difficult to pair with formal or even most business-casual attire. It looks out of place with dress trousers or a suit.
The Round Toe's Reliance on Context
A round-toe boot's versatility means its appropriateness depends entirely on the rest of its design.
A round-toe boot with a thick, heavy-duty lug sole is just as casual as a moc toe. Conversely, a sleek round-toe boot on a slim leather sole can be quite formal. You must evaluate the entire boot, not just the toe shape.
Making the Right Choice for Your Needs
To make a definitive decision, align the boot's inherent characteristics with your most common use case.
- If your primary focus is all-day comfort in a demanding work or outdoor environment: The roomier fit and rugged build of the moc toe boot is your ideal choice.
- If your primary focus is versatility for office, social, and casual wear: The clean, adaptable silhouette of the round-toe boot will serve you far better.
- If your primary focus is building a distinct heritage or workwear-inspired style: The moc toe's iconic construction offers more visual character and authenticity for that aesthetic.
Ultimately, understanding the purpose behind each design empowers you to select the boot that truly fits your life and your style.
Summary Table:
| Feature | Moc Toe Boots | Round Toe Boots |
|---|---|---|
| Primary Use | Workwear, Outdoor, Casual | Smart Casual, Office, Versatile |
| Toe Box Fit | Roomy, wider, more vertical space | Sleeker, more contoured |
| Style Aesthetic | Rugged, heritage, distinct | Clean, minimalist, adaptable |
| Best For | All-day comfort, demanding environments | Dressing up or down, formal occasions |
